Laura Frances

Laura Frances writes about movies for sites like this one, and also works with Big Bird at PBS. She enjoys going to Big Sur, watching David Fincher films, petting puppies, and the color green.

1232 Posts

  1. RSS

Glee: Opening Night: Episode 17 Season 5 – TV Review

Published by

Rachel Berry's Broadway dream has finally come true. In last night's Glee, she made her Broadway debut in Funny Girl. But it wasn't all rainbows and lollipops on "Opening Night." The writers, who love tackling tough issues, decided to focus on yet another issue...